The OPP is searching for two men after a female was nearly abducted on Hwy. 3 in Norfolk County.
The attempted abduction happened Sunday at around 4pm.
Police say a woman was walking on Hwy. 3 when a white van pulled up and two men asked if she needed a ride. When she refused, the men tried pulling her in the van.
That's when police say a citizen pulled up and helped the woman. The two men fled eastbound on Hwy. 3 and the good Samaritan left before police arrived.
Police described the suspect vehicle as:
- White cube or cargo style van with no decals, no business name or stickers with silver rims
- Front grill was black with a bit of rust
- Black plastic bug deflector
- The windshield was cracked from top corner on passenger side
- The rear doors (x2) open outwards with small tinted windows
- The passenger side rusted all along bottom edges and around wheel wells
- The sliding door on passenger side had a large tinted window
- The van had dark coloured interior possibly black. no decals, no business name or stickers
- The van was very dusty and had a noisy exhaust system
- Black male 6 feet tall approximately 200 lbs with a heavy build approximately mid-thirties too early forty’s.
- Scruffy, unshaven with acne scars on his forehead.
- The suspect had shoulder length black hair in dreadlock style pulled back into a pony tail.
- The male was wearing a dirty beige t-shirt, jean style shorts to his knees with large pockets and black running shoes
